Here is a very good and easy recipe--someone wrote that she did not like to measure a lot of ingredients. This has only 3.

Spicy Chicken

4 each chicken drumsticks and thighs (about 2 lbs.)
2 cans (14oz.each) diced tomatoes with jalapenos. (I use Del Monte tomatoes with mild green chiles because I do not like really hot chiles.)
1/2 c. creamy peanut butter.

Pull the skin off of the chicken pieces by grabbing the skin with a paper towel. Stir the tomatoes and peanut better well in your crockpot, then add the chicken and mix well. Cook on high for 4 to 5 hours or on low for 7 to 9 hours. Serve with rice and a green vegetable. If you like, you can garnish the chicken servings with chopped fresh cilantro.
